Horizon Middle School students from Bismarck visited the Supreme Court following a Constitution Fair held in December. The students, whose projects won at the fair, were accompanied by their parents and teacher, Ms. Caitlin Bauer, on this educational trip to the capitol on February 7th.

During their visit, they had the opportunity to meet several justices of the Supreme Court. Justice Lisa McEvers, along with Justices Douglas Bahr and Daniel Crothers, spoke with the students in the Supreme Court courtroom. They explained their roles and responsibilities as justices and answered questions posed by the students.

The group also met Secretary of State Michael Howe. He discussed his office's role in state government, including his duties as custodian of the Great Seal of North Dakota and his responsibilities for business registrations and elections.

Governor Kelly Armstrong engaged with the students behind his desk, discussing their rights under the U.S. Constitution, focusing particularly on privacy and speech rights.
